Why Metal Posts Aren’t As Safe as They Look
Understanding the Context
Metal posts, typically made from steel, aluminum, or galvanized materials, are critical infrastructure components. But exposure to moisture, road salts, pollutants, and soil acidity accelerates corrosion. Over time, this degradation weakens structural integrity—and studies show it also triggers the release of heavy metals into surrounding ecosystems.
The Environmental Impact: Heavy Metals Go Free
When metal posts corrode, they release hazardous substances like lead, cadmium, chromium, and zinc into soil and water systems. These metals accumulate in the environment, contaminating groundwater and entering the food chain. For instance:
- Lead exposure is linked to neurological damage, especially in children.
- Cadmium accumulates in kidneys and bones, with long-term health risks.
- Chromium compounds, particularly hexavalent chromium, are known carcinogens.

Even low-level chronic exposure can cause serious health problems, making metal post corrosion far more than a cosmetic issue—it’s an environmental and public safety concern.
Structural Risks: When Safety Slips
Beyond environmental contamination, corroded metal posts threaten structural reliability. A weakened post in a streetlight, fence, or bridge support can fail catastrophically, leading to accidents, injuries, or even fatalities. Public infrastructure built on aging or deteriorating metal supports demands urgent inspection and maintenance to prevent disasters.
Corrosion Isn’t Just Physical—it’s Silent and Slow
One of the most insidious aspects of metal post corrosion is its invisibility. Unlike visible cracks or structural damage, corrosion progresses beneath the surface, undetected and unnoticed—until failure occurs. This stealthy nature makes it difficult to monitor without advanced innovation.

What Can Be Done? Preventive Strategies Are Key
To address this hidden danger, experts recommend:
- Regular Inspections: Scheduled assessments of metal infrastructure using visual checks and corrosion sensors.
2. Protective Coatings: Applying anti-corrosive paints, galvanization, or cathodic protection systems.
3. Eco-Friendly Materials: Using corrosion-resistant alloys or recycled metals engineered for longevity and reduced toxicity.
4. Environmental Monitoring: Testing soil and water near metal posts to detect early signs of heavy metal leaching.
